§ 4-21.5-3.5-8 — Qualifications of mediator; agreement of parties on mediator

Text

(a)Except as provided in subsection (b), a person who applies to be a mediator under this chapter must be qualified as a mediator under Rule 2.5 of the Indiana Supreme Court Rules for Alternative Dispute Resolution.
(b)Subject to approval of the administrative law judge, the parties may agree on any person to serve as a mediator.

Legislative History

As added by P.L.16-1996, SEC.1. Amended by P.L.114-2008, SEC.1.
